山羊抗鸡IgY H&L (Texas Red ®) (ab6875)
Key features and details
- Goat Anti-Chicken IgY H&L (Texas Red ®)
- Conjugation: Texas Red ®. Ex: 596nm, Em: 620nm
- Host species: Goat
- Suitable for: Immunomicroscopy, Flow Cyt, ICC/IF, IHC-P, IHC-Fr, ELISA

存放说明
Shipped at 4°C. Store at +4°C short term (1-2 weeks). Upon delivery aliquot. Store at -20°C or -80°C. Avoid freeze / thaw cycle. -
存储溶液
Preservative: 0.01% Sodium azide
Constituents: 0.88% Sodium chloride, 1% BSA, 0.42% Potassium phosphate -

纯化说明
This product was prepared from monospecific antiserum by immunoaffinity chromatography using chicken IgG coupled to agarose beads followed by solid phase adsorption(s) to remove any unwanted reactivities. -
共轭说明
Texas RedTM Sulfonyl Chloride (Molecular Weight 625 daltons) Absorption Wavelength: 596 nm Emission Wavelength: 620 nm Fluorochrome/Protein Ratio: 4.9 moles Texas Redä per mole of Rabbit IgG -
